Abstract :
Software quality assessment can cut costs significantly from early development stages. On the other hand quality assessment helps in taking development decisions, checking the effect of fault corrections, estimating maintenance effort. Fault density based quality assessment relying on statical source code analyzers need language specific metrics in order to quantify quality as a number. Thus, we identified and defined informally a suite of Java metrics in order to accomplish our quality assessment goal.
